How 1000 Books Before School works

  • Register at one of the local participating public libraries listed below to receive your first Reading Record and reading kit to get you started. A library membership may be required to join the program.
  • Mark, colour or place a sticker on your Reading Record each time you read together with your child.
  • Each time you reach a milestone in your Reading Record, bring it in to your local library for a special reward.
  • Every book that your child completes, or actively listens to, counts – this includes stories read at Storytime sessions, daycare, playgroup, kindergarten, as well as the same book over and over again. You can read books from anywhere – not just library books.
  • The program finishes once your child reaches 1000 books, or starts school. Congratulations!
